
Pier Two
Pier Two runs non-custodial, ISO-27001 and SOC 2-certified staking infrastructure for institutions across proof-of-stake networks.

What is Pier Two?
Pier Two operates institutional-grade staking infrastructure that lets funds, custodians, and enterprises delegate to validators without giving up custody of their assets. The customer console supports direct delegation, API integrations, web dashboards, and custodian-routed staking flows, while infrastructure is split across hybrid cloud and bare metal with zonal redundancy. Holds ISO 27001:2022, SOC 2 Type I and II, and NORS certifications.
